Immigrants from Belize vs Subsaharan African Single Male Poverty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 125,025,572 people shows a moderate posit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Belize and poverty level among single males in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.429 and weighted average of 13.7%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 440,120,617 people shows a substantial positive correlation between the proportion of Sub-Saharan Africans and poverty level among single males in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.590 and weighted average of 13.7%, a difference of 0.21%.
